A beautiful and rare design by Alfred Cox. This console table was designed by Alfred Cox, produced by hand and sold by Heal’s of London. It is finished in a beautiful walnut grain with hand turned handles. It is a rare model and carries some exceptionally elegant lines. With three drawers to the top and a scoop fronted full width lower drawer it offers plenty of very stylish storage. It could serve as a hall table, bedroom/ dressing table, TV stand etc. A stunning and unique piece of British design history.
The original Alfred Cox (AC) label is present and fully in tact on the inside of the top right hand drawer, to prove its authenticity.

A beautifully designed chest of five drawers. This piece was designed by Alfred Cox and hand made in the Alfred Cox furniture factory predominantly for sale via Heals of London. They have beautiful quarter drawn Australian walnut grain, reflective of the quality of timber used. We adore the grain, the lines and particularly the legs and base. The drawers are all free running and have very clean internals. They are gradated in depth from top to bottom and retain all of their original bespoke handles, from solid walnut.
These Alfred Cox pieces are rapidly becoming a 60’s design classic and can only increase in value if looked after well. We have the matching console/ dressing table available too, should you want a matching suite.

We have a matching pair of these very popular and very gorgeous G Plan Fresco Tallboy drawers. They were designed in the 1960’s by Victor Wilkins for G Plan. We adore the rich teak and superb handles in a dark contrasting Afromosia (African Teak). Both chests are in very good vintage condition with all six drawers running exactly as they should and all being very clean inside. Mid Century minimalism and very on trend!
